When you hold a premium tennis racket, you immediately notice that it feels more responsive and balanced than standard options. This difference isn’t just about the material or brand; it’s about the meticulous attention to detail in design and craftsmanship. One key factor that contributes to this heightened feeling is the way the string tension is optimized. Premium rackets are often strung at a tension that’s carefully calibrated to provide the ideal balance of power and control. When the string tension is just right, your shots feel more precise, and you gain better feedback from the racket. You’ll notice a more consistent contact with the ball, and your swings feel more natural and effortless because the tension minimizes unwanted vibrations and dead spots. This fine-tuning allows your strokes to translate more directly into the ball’s movement, making your game more accurate and enjoyable. Grip comfort is another critical element that sets premium rackets apart. When you pick one up, it’s immediately clear that the grip has been designed with your hand in mind. The materials used are often high-quality, offering a soft yet firm feel that reduces fatigue during long rallies. The ergonomic shape fits snugly in your palm, giving you confidence that you won’t slip or lose control. This comfort translates into better grip stability, which is essential for executing precise shots and maintaining control under pressure. Plus, the grip’s moisture-wicking properties keep your hand dry, even during intense matches, preventing discomfort or slipping. When your grip feels natural and secure, you’re more likely to execute your shots with confidence, knowing that your racket responds exactly as you intend. How Does Grip Size Affect Racket Feel?

Your grip size directly influences racket feel by affecting grip ergonomics and comfort. A properly sized grip allows for better control and reduces strain, making your shots more precise. Smaller grips might feel more responsive due to better maneuverability, while larger grips offer more cushioning through material texture, enhancing comfort. Choosing the right size guarantees you maintain proper technique, reduces fatigue, and improves overall playability, making your racket feel just right in your hand.

Do Different String Tensions Influence Racket Sensation?

Ever wondered if string tension influences how your racket feels? It definitely does. Higher tensions offer more control, while lower tensions provide more power and a softer feel. Consistent tension enhances string durability and guarantees your racket responds predictably shot after shot. Variations in tension can make a racket feel harsher or more forgiving, shaping your overall playing experience. Maintaining proper tension is key to optimizing both feel and performance on the court.

Can Racket Weight Impact Player Comfort?

Yes, racket weight impacts your comfort on the court. A lighter racket, made from quality racket material, allows for easier maneuverability and reduces fatigue, especially if your player technique involves quick swings. Conversely, a heavier racket offers stability and power, but if it’s too heavy for your style, it can cause strain. Choose a weight that complements your technique to feel more comfortable and perform better.

What Role Do Vibrations Play in Racket Feel?

Vibrations profoundly influence how a racket feels during play. String resonance impacts how sound and feedback travel through the racket, giving you a sense of ball contact. Impact absorption helps reduce uncomfortable vibrations, making shots feel smoother and more controlled. When a racket effectively manages vibrations, it enhances comfort, control, and confidence, giving you a premium feel that can improve your overall game.

How Does Racket Balance Alter Playing Experience?

Racket balance considerably impacts your playing experience by affecting maneuverability and stability. When the racket is head-heavy, you might enjoy more power but feel less control, while head-light rackets offer better maneuverability for quick swings. Your grip comfort and shaft stiffness also play roles, influencing how balanced and comfortable you feel during play. A well-balanced racket, combined with comfortable grip and suitable shaft stiffness, enhances control, power, and overall enjoyment.
